在仓储管理、物流分拣、生产排程等数字化场景中,Excel库位号排序是极为常见的操作。很多企业采用 Excel 作为库位管理基础工具,库存表、出入库单、盘点表等都离不开对库位编号的有效排序。本文将围绕“excel如何根据库位号排序?手把手教你库位编号排序方法”这一核心问题,为你深入剖析实际操作步骤和背后原理,帮助你彻底掌握库位号排序技巧。
一、Excel库位号排序的场景与难点剖析
1、库位号的格式及其排序难点
库位号通常代表仓库的具体存放位置,例如 A01-B02-C03,可能包含:
- 字母区分区域(如A区、B区、C区)
- 数字代表行列或层级(如01行、02列、03层)
这种编制方式使库位号既有字母又有数字,导致 Excel 默认的排序方式(按文本或数字)常常无法精确反映实际库位顺序。举例说明:
| 库位号 | 默认排序后 |
|---|---|
| A01-B02 | A01-B02 |
| A01-B10 | A01-B10 |
| A01-B02 | A01-B02 |
| A02-B02 | A02-B02 |
你会发现,Excel 默认“按文本排序”会出现 B10 在 B2 前面的情况,这与实际仓库布局不符,容易导致盘点、拣货出错。
2、用户实际关心的问题盘点
多数 Excel 使用者在库位号排序时,会遇到如下难点:
- 库位号格式不统一:有的带“-”,有的用空格,影响排序结果。
- 字母数字混排排序异常:比如 A01-B2、A01-B10 两个库位,正常应B2在B10前,但文本排序却相反。
- 大批量库位数据处理慢、易出错:人工调整费时,自动排序容易错位。
- 如何一步到位实现“真正的库位顺序”排序?
这些困扰让“excel如何根据库位号排序?手把手教你库位编号排序方法”成为仓管、运营、信息化人员的常见诉求。
3、库位号排序的重要性与实际影响
库位号正确排序的价值在于:
- 提升拣货效率:正确排序后,拣货人员可按最优路径作业。
- 减少盘点错误:顺序混乱易漏查、重查,影响准确性。
- 支持智能化分析:后续按库位分析库存时,顺序清晰更易定位。
- 便于数据共享与系统对接:与MES、WMS等系统匹配更规范。
4、Excel传统排序方法的局限
很多人习惯直接选中库位号列,点击“升序”或“降序”。但这种粗暴排序方式只适用于全数字或全字母编号。面对混合编号,Excel无法自动识别各字段含义,导致排序结果无法满足业务需求。
经典错误案例分析:
- A01-B2、A01-B10、A01-B11 排序后变成 A01-B10、A01-B11、A01-B2
- A区、B区混排后,B区编号排在A区前面
5、库位号排序的专业解决思路
正确的Excel库位号排序思路应包括:
- 分列处理:将库位号拆分为“区域”“行”“列”等字段
- 数字标准化:补零/统一格式,保证数字排序准确
- 多级排序:按“区域”——“行”——“列”多字段依次排序
- 批量自动化:用公式或函数批量处理,避免人工错误
掌握这些方法,才能真正解决“excel如何根据库位号排序?手把手教你库位编号排序方法”这一问题。下面将进入最实用的操作教程部分。
二、Excel库位号排序实操教程:手把手教你编号排序方法
本节将用通俗易懂的步骤,分场景讲解 Excel 中库位编号排序的全流程。无论你是仓管新手还是数据分析达人,都能一步到位实现精准排序。
1、准备数据:标准化库位号格式
假设你的原始数据如下:
| 库位号 |
|---|
| A01-B2 |
| A01-B10 |
| B01-C1 |
| A02-B1 |
| A01-B11 |
| B01-C10 |
第一步:统一库位号格式
- 检查是否有多余空格、不同分隔符(如“-”或空格);用“查找替换”功能将所有分隔符统一为“-”
- 若有不规范编号(如A1-B2),建议补齐位数,统一为A01-B02
Excel批量补零技巧: 假设B列为“B2”,可以用公式 =TEXT(RIGHT(A2, LEN(A2)-FIND("-",A2)), "00") 实现补零。
2、拆分库位号:分列操作实现多级排序
第二步:将库位号拆分为独立字段
操作方法:
- 选中库位号列,点击“数据”菜单中的“分列”功能
- 选择“分隔符号”,输入“-”
- 拆分后得到三列:区域、行、列
| 区域 | 行 | 列 |
|---|---|---|
| A01 | B2 | |
| A01 | B10 | |
| B01 | C1 |
补充要点:
- 若库位号有多层(如A01-B02-C03),可按上述方法多次分列
- 若有字母数字混排,需进一步将数字部分提取出来(如B2拆分为“B”“2”)
3、数字标准化与辅助列处理
第三步:数字补零与辅助列制作
有些库位号的数字部分位数不统一,例如B2、B10。为了排序准确,需将数字补零。
- 在新列用公式提取数字部分:
=MID(B2,2,LEN(B2)-1) - 用
=TEXT(提取数字, "00")实现补零(如2变成02)
最终辅助表结构如下:
| 区域 | 行头 | 行号 | 列头 | 列号 |
|---|---|---|---|---|
| A | 01 | B | 02 | |
| A | 01 | B | 10 | |
| B | 01 | C | 01 | |
| A | 02 | B | 01 |
4、多字段排序操作
第四步:多级排序实现真正库位顺序
操作流程:
- 选中全部数据区域
- 点击“数据”-“排序”
- 按“区域”升序、“行号”升序、“列号”升序依次添加排序字段
- 确认排序后,原始库位号顺序即为真实仓库布局
实操案例展示:
| 区域 | 行号 | 列号 | 原库位号 |
|---|---|---|---|
| A | 01 | 02 | A01-B2 |
| A | 01 | 10 | A01-B10 |
| A | 01 | 11 | A01-B11 |
| A | 02 | 01 | A02-B1 |
| B | 01 | 01 | B01-C1 |
| B | 01 | 10 | B01-C10 |
排序结果完全符合实际仓库顺序,极大简化拣货、盘点流程!
5、批量处理技巧与常见问题
操作技巧总结:
- 批量补零建议用
TEXT()函数,效率高不易错 - 拆分字段可用“分列”或公式:
LEFT(),MID(),RIGHT() - 遇到库位号格式杂乱,建议先用“查找替换”统一规范
- 排序前务必备份原始数据,防止误操作
常见问题解答:
- Q:库位号有三层(如A01-B02-C03)怎么办? A:分三列,分别补零,按“区域-行-列”依次排序即可。
- Q:库位号有特殊字符如何处理? A:用“查找替换”或“分列”功能去除特殊字符。
6、Excel库位号排序的自动化与进阶应用
为提升效率,建议用如下方法实现自动化:
- 制作模板表格,自动提取库位各字段
- 用 VBA 宏实现一键拆分、补零、排序
- 利用数据透视表分区域统计库位分布
推荐使用简道云替代Excel进行库位管理! 简道云作为国内市场占有率第一的零代码数字化平台,拥有2000w+用户、200w+团队应用,支持在线数据填报、流程审批、分析与统计等功能。无需复杂公式和人工处理,即可高效实现库位号自动拆分、排序,极大提升数据管理效率。 简道云在线试用:www.jiandaoyun.com
三、Excel库位号排序实战案例与常见误区解析
为帮助你真正掌握“excel如何根据库位号排序?手把手教你库位编号排序方法”,本节将通过实际案例和常见误区解析,深入提升你的实操能力。
1、典型案例演练:从原始库位号到精准排序
案例背景: 某仓库有如下原始库位数据:
| 库位号 | 物品名称 | 数量 |
|---|---|---|
| A1-B2 | 零件A | 50 |
| A1-B10 | 零件B | 30 |
| B1-C1 | 零件C | 20 |
| A2-B1 | 零件D | 40 |
| A1-B11 | 零件E | 15 |
| B1-C10 | 零件F | 60 |
问题: 仓管员需要按真正库位顺序排序,方便拣货和盘点。
解决步骤:
- 第一步:用“查找替换”将所有B2、B10、B11等补零,统一为B02、B10、B11
- 第二步:用“分列”功能拆分库位号为区域、行、列
- 第三步:对“行号”“列号”用
TEXT()补零,保证数字排序准确 - 第四步:按“区域-行号-列号”多级排序
- 第五步:原始表恢复为:
| 区域 | 行号 | 列号 | 物品名称 | 数量 |
|---|---|---|---|---|
| A | 01 | 02 | 零件A | 50 |
| A | 01 | 10 | 零件B | 30 |
| A | 01 | 11 | 零件E | 15 |
| A | 02 | 01 | 零件D | 40 |
| B | 01 | 01 | 零件C | 20 |
| B | 01 | 10 | 零件F | 60 |
结果: 物品排序完全符合仓库实际库位顺序,拣货效率显著提升。
2、常见误区与规避方法
常见误区一:直接按文本排序
- 结果:B10排在B2前面,顺序错乱
- 规避:必须拆分数字部分补零,按数字升序排序
常见误区二:库位号格式不统一
- 结果:分列或公式处理失败,数据混乱
- 规避:排序前先统一格式,所有编号补零、分隔符一致
常见误区三:只排序部分字段
- 结果:区域、行、列未全部排好,实际顺序仍有错位
- 规避:多级排序,依次按所有字段排序
常见误区四:人工处理量大易错
- 结果:手动拆分、补零耗时,易出错
- 规避:用公式或宏自动化处理
3、进阶技巧和效率提升建议
提升效率的实用技巧:
- 用“数据验证”限制库位号录入格式,避免错录
- 制作模板自动化拆分和补零,减少重复劳动
- 如果Excel处理难度大,建议用简道云等无代码平台在线管理数据,支持批量拆分、自动排序、数据权限设置
简道云优势亮点:
- 无需编程,支持自定义字段拆分与排序
- 数据实时同步,支持多人协作
- 支持数据分析与流程审批,一站式解决库位管理难题
简道云在线试用:www.jiandaoyun.com 👍推荐给需要高效管理库位号、提升数据处理能力的你!
4、库位号排序方法对比表
| 方法 | 优点 | 缺点 | 适用场景 |
|---|---|---|---|
| Excel文本排序 | 操作简单 | 字母数字混排易错位 | 编号全数字或全字母 |
| Excel分列排序 | 精确多级排序 | 需补零、分列较繁琐 | 混合编号场景 |
| Excel公式处理 | 自动化高效 | 需掌握公式 | 批量数据处理 |
| VBA宏 | 一键自动化 | 需编写代码 | 大型数据场景 |
| 简道云 | 无需编程、自动分列排序 | 需在线使用 | 协作、流程场景 |
四、总结与简道云推荐
本文围绕“excel如何根据库位号排序?手把手教你库位编号排序方法”,详细讲解了库位号排序的难点、Excel实操流程、典型案例和常见误区。库位号排序的核心在于“拆分字段、补零标准化、多级排序”,掌握这些技巧,能有效提升数据管理效率和仓库作业准确性。
对于复杂的库位号或大批量数据管理,推荐使用简道云等数字化平台。简道云是国内市场占有率第一的零代码数字化平台,拥有2000w+用户和200w+团队,支持在线库位管理、自动拆分、批量排序、流程审批和数据分析,是 Excel 的高效替代方案。
想让库位号管理更高效?马上体验 简道云在线试用:www.jiandaoyun.com ,让数字化赋能仓储管理,提升你的数据处理能力! 🚀
本文相关FAQs
1. Excel库位号排序时,遇到编号格式不一致如何解决?
有时候,库位号不是统一的格式,比如有的编号是A01,有的是A1-01,甚至还有A001这样的。每次想排序都发现排序出来的结果乱七八糟,根本不能按照实际的库位顺序来显示。这个问题到底怎么破?有没有啥高效又不容易出错的方法?
哈喽,我之前也遇到过类似的情况。其实库位号格式不一致是Excel排序的大坑之一,尤其在库管或者电商仓库管理里特别常见。我给你分享下我的经验:
- 先观察编号的模式,看看主要有哪些类型,比如A01、A1-01、A001等。
- 用Excel的“文本分列”功能,把编号拆分成有规律的部分。比如用“-”或者数字和字母分隔,把A1-01分成A1和01。
- 对于数字部分,建议用“填充0”功能统一长度,比如全都变成两位或者三位,这样排序就不会乱。
- 如果编号差异太大,可以用“自定义函数”或者“辅助列”,比如用公式=TEXT(数字部分,"00")来补零,或者用LEFT/MID/RIGHT拆分。
- 最后,把整理好的辅助列作为主排序依据,就能实现正确排序啦。
遇到复杂编号,别硬排序,先分拆、统一格式,再排,效率会高很多。你要是觉得Excel公式太繁琐,也可以用简道云这类在线工具,直接批量处理数据,简单又高效: 简道云在线试用:www.jiandaoyun.com 。
如果还有其他特殊格式或者需求,可以在评论区补充,我可以帮你更具体分析!
2. 库位编号排序后,怎么自动标记连续的库位区间?
我做完排序之后,想批量标记哪些库位是连续的,比如A01到A10是一段,A11到A20又是一段。有没有办法让Excel自动识别这些连续编号的区间,而不是一个个手动去看?
嘿,这个问题我也挺关心的,毕竟库位区间管理对于盘点和拣货很重要。Excel其实有办法搞定,不过稍微复杂点:
- 可以在排序好的库位号旁边新建一个“区间标记”列。
- 利用公式,比如=IF(当前编号-前一个编号=1,"连续","断开"),来判断是不是连续编号。
- 如果库位号是字母+数字,比如A01、A02,可以用MID/RIGHT/LEFT函数提取数字部分,然后配合上面的公式判断。
- 也可以用“条件格式”把连续区间用颜色高亮显示,一眼就能看出哪一段是连续的。
- 再复杂一点,还能用VBA写个小脚本,自动统计所有连续区间,并标出起止编号。
这种方法能让你轻松管理大量库位,不用盯着屏幕一个个核对。用公式和条件格式配合,效率提升好多。如果数据量很大或者库位号规则特别复杂,可以考虑用一些数据处理平台,比如简道云,批量分析和标记区间更省事。
你要是有具体的编号样式或者区间需求,可以贴出来,我帮你写个公式或者脚本!
3. Excel库位号排序后,如何实现自动分组并统计每组数量?
我有几百个库位号,按编号顺序排好后,想自动统计每个库区(比如A区、B区)有多少个库位。不想手动统计,有没有公式或者快捷方法一键搞定?
这个需求超级常见,尤其是仓库分区管理的时候。分享下我的操作经验:
- 首先在库位号旁边插入一列,用LEFT或MID函数提取库区字母,比如=LEFT(库位号,1)。
- 用Excel的“数据透视表”功能,把提取出来的库区作为行标签,库位号计数作为值。
- 这样就能自动统计每个库区的库位数量,而且还能实时刷新数据,非常方便。
- 如果你想更直观,可以再插入柱状图或者饼图,分析各库区分布。
- 公式党也可以用COUNTIF,比如=COUNTIF(A:A,"A*"),统计A区的库位数,B区同理。
数据透视表是Excel的神器,分组统计不用写复杂公式,一键拖拽就能搞定。如果需要更高级的分组,比如支持多层级或者动态筛选,可以试试简道云那种数据平台,更适合管理大型仓库数据。
如果你遇到特殊分组规则或者统计需求,可以留言详细说明,我帮你定制方案!
4. 库位号排序后怎么实现动态查找和定位指定库位?
库位号排序好了,但是每次找某个具体库位都得用Ctrl+F搜,还挺麻烦的。有没有办法,能实现输入编号就自动定位,或者高亮显示指定库位的位置?
我之前也有同样的困扰,尤其是数据量一大,找起来特别费劲。这里有几个小技巧分享给你:
- 用Excel的“筛选”功能,点一下筛选按钮,输入库位号,瞬间定位到对应行。
- 如果想要更智能一点,可以用条件格式,设置公式=($A$2:$A$100=输入编号),自动高亮显示你要找的库位。
- 还可以在表格旁边加一个输入框,用VLOOKUP或者INDEX/MATCH公式,实现输入编号后自动跳转或者显示库位详细信息。
- 需要经常查找的话,可以做个小控件,比如用Excel的开发工具插入一个“组合框”或“搜索栏”,选中或输入编号,自动定位。
- 如果你想要更高级的交互体验,不妨试试简道云这种在线表单工具,输入库位号自动搜索定位,支持移动端和多终端同步。
这些技巧能让你的库位查找效率大幅提升。你要是有其他关于查找和定位的需求,可以具体说说,我帮你优化方案!
5. 库位号排序结果如何同步到其他管理系统或数据表?
公司用的不止Excel,很多时候还用ERP或者WMS管理系统。库位号在Excel里排好序后,怎么无缝同步到其他系统?有没有什么自动化方法,避免手工导入导出?
这个问题我也踩过坑,库位号排序在Excel里做好了,结果导入ERP或者WMS的时候不是格式错就是顺序乱。给你分享几个个人经验和实用方法:
- 优化Excel输出格式,像CSV、TXT这类通用格式,基本所有系统都支持,导出前注意编号格式要统一。
- 在Excel里设置好数据验证和格式规范,比如只保留必要的字段、去掉空格和特殊字符,减少导入出错概率。
- 如果你用的是带有接口功能的ERP/WMS,可以用Excel的Power Query或者VBA脚本,自动推送数据到系统接口,省去手动上传。
- 还可以用第三方数据同步工具,比如简道云,支持Excel和主流管理系统的数据互通,一键同步,效率很高: 简道云在线试用:www.jiandaoyun.com 。
- 最后,如果系统支持API,可以让IT同事帮你写个脚本,定时把Excel整理好的数据推到目标系统。
这样做能大幅减少人工操作,避免二次排序和数据错乱。如果你遇到具体系统兼容问题,或者想要定制同步流程,可以留言,我可以帮你分析对接方案!

